Gabor Gombas wrote:
> On Fri, Jan 08, 2010 at 07:28:57AM +0800, Zhang, Xiantao wrote:
>
>> For the check "(p && p->exit_reason == EXIT_REASON_PAL_CALL", if p
>> is NULL, the reference about "p->exit_reason ==
>> EXIT_REASON_PAL_CALL" won't be checked any more, so no issue here.
>
>>> diff --git a/arch/ia64/kvm/kvm_fw.c b/arch/ia64/kvm/kvm_fw.c
>>> index e4b8231..d28494f 100644
>>> --- a/arch/ia64/kvm/kvm_fw.c
>>> +++ b/arch/ia64/kvm/kvm_fw.c
>>> @@ -75,9 +75,11 @@ static void set_pal_result(struct kvm_vcpu
>>> *vcpu, struct exit_ctl_data *p;
>>>
>>> p = kvm_get_exit_data(vcpu);
>>> - if (p && p->exit_reason == EXIT_REASON_PAL_CALL) { + if (!p)
>>> + return;
>>> + if (p->exit_reason == EXIT_REASON_PAL_CALL) {
>>> p->u.pal_data.ret = result;
>>> - return ;
>>> + return;
>>> }
>>> INIT_PAL_STATUS_UNIMPLEMENTED(p->u.pal_data.ret);
>
> IMHO it's not the test but the INIT_PAL_STATUS_UNIMPLEMENTED() that
> does the unwanted dereferencing, and that's fixed by the patch.
Make sense.
